Your blinker stalk is a good find, together with the box. You will be installing it per one of the descriptions: "zur Zierde und Verstaerkung" is German for "for decoration and reinforcement". I bought a '65 Beetle rolling shell about 30 years ago that had this part already installed. I sold the car to a colleague at work who finished the assembly and drove it regularly, so I don't know how well it held up- but probably very well.
Do you have a photo of the 4th side, which would show the manufacturer? LIHA is probably from the first 2 letters of the founder's first and last name. |

If you are looking for an upholstery, I was able to find some german square weave carpet at relicate in upstate NY. https://relicate.com/ Bought a yard for my BMW's parcel shelf and it is very nice but expensive. I think another source is GAHH in California, but I have not ordered from them. https://gahh.com/interior-trim-materials
Not sure if ether have something that matches 60's VW pattern, I was looking for BMW carpeting and that is all I could find.
